Someone Cares Inc of Atlanta in Marietta, GA specializes in integrated substance use and co-occurring mental health treatment for both adults and children. The facility offers evidence-based approaches including cognitive behavioral therapy, motivational interviewing, and relapse prevention across multiple outpatient levels, including medication-assisted treatment with methadone and buprenorphine. Known for serving LGBTQ clients and those living with HIV/AIDS, Someone Cares provides compassionate, affirming care with telemedicine options for flexible access.

Who This Facility Serves
This facility best serves individuals struggling with substance use disorders alongside serious mental illness or emotional disturbance who need flexible, affirming outpatient care. It's particularly well-suited for LGBTQ individuals and those with HIV/AIDS seeking integrated, evidence-based treatment.
